Court issues more warrants for Rizvi, others in Faizabad cases

An anti-terrorism court on Saturday issued arrest warrants for Tehreek-e-Labbaik's Khadim Hussain Rizvi in five more cases at Islamabad’s I-9 police station.

According to details, the arrest warrants for Khadim Hussain Rizvi and others absconding suspects were issued in the cases filed during Faizabad sit-in and the police had obtained their arrest warrants from the anti-terrorism court and other courts.

Charges of involvement in terror activities are included in the warrant.

Earlier on March 20, the anti-terrorism court issued non-bailable warrants for Rizvi and two others in Faizabad sit-in case.

On November 6, 2017, workers of TL and activists of other religious groups staged a sit-in at the Faizabad Interchange in Islamabad against the amendments in the declarations of elected representatives, virtually paralysing the twin cities for more than two weeks.

Police and Frontier Constabulary personnel had launched an operation against the protesters after the high court had ordered the clearance of the bridge that connects the federal capital with Rawalpindi. Later, the TL workers left after striking an agreement with the government.
